Inaugural Wasatch Choral Summit Unites Area Ensembles in Day of Music, Mentorship, and Community.

Salt Lake City, UT — May 12, 2025 — The spirit of harmony and collaboration took center stage on Saturday, May 10, as more than 200 singers gathered for the first annual Wasatch Choral Summit, hosted at First Baptist Church in Salt Lake City. The five-hour event featured six community-based choirs from across the Wasatch Front, each bringing their unique sound to the stage—and leaving with new insights, inspiration, and friendships.

Each ensemble performed two selections for their fellow singers and then received an on-the-spot clinic from renowned conductor Dr. Craig Jessop, former music director of the Tabernacle Choir and Orchestra at Temple Square, Utah State University Emeritus Professor, and current Artistic Director of the American Festival Chorus and Orchestra. With warmth, precision, and deep musical insight, Dr. Jessop offered personalized feedback tailored to each group’s level and identity—celebrating their strengths while offering actionable tools for continued growth.

“The inaugural Wasatch Choral Summit was a fantastic success,” said Steve Scott, Artistic Director of The Saltaires and principal architect of the event. “Groups from all over the region came together to share their songs, open their hearts, and make connections with other area musicians. Seeing everyone perform for each other was a special treat. The star of the day, though, was Dr. Jessop. He gave each ensemble his utmost respect, courtesy, and attention. He tailored his instruction to meet each one where they were at and offered feedback that was both useful and transferable. I can’t wait for next year!”

The participating choirs ranged from auditioned ensembles to all-welcome community choruses, reflecting the diverse ways choral music lives in the Wasatch region. While the groups varied in size, age demographic, and musical style, the day was unified by a shared sense of purpose: to build a community of community choirs—a regional network that values connection as much as performance.

For many, the highlight was not just the amazing clinic from Dr. Jessop or the performances, but the atmosphere of mutual support and artistic curiosity. One participant noted that it was “rare and refreshing to be in a space where choirs come to learn from each other, not compete.”

The overwhelmingly positive response has already sparked interest in future iterations of the Summit. Plans for the 2026 Wasatch Choral Summit are already underway.

Purpose

The Wasatch Choral Summit aims to foster community engagement and growth within the choral arts by providing an inclusive, high-quality event for choirs of all levels. The summit encourages collaboration, offers opportunities for networking, and provides valuable professional development through expert-led clinics and performances. It is designed to enrich the musical experience of participants while helping to promote the growth of choral singing in the region.
